The best way to find a cheap train ticket from Newport to London is to book your journey as far in advance as possible and to avoid travelling at rush hour.
The average ticket from Newport to London will cost around £52 if you buy it on the day, but you can find cheap train tickets today for only £38.
On Sat 29 Aug, we found 31 trains from Newport to London, including 20 direct services.
These direct trains cover the 199 km distance in an average of 1 h 38 m but if you time it right, some trains will get you there in just 1 h 37 m .
The slowest trains will take 1 h 39 m and usually involve a change or two along the way, but you might be able to save a few pennies if you’re on a budget.

A classic breakfast of sausages, bacon, eggs, beans, mushrooms and toast. A staple of British cafés and weekend dining across London.
Pale ale battered fish with chips, usually served with mushy peas and tartare sauce. A long-standing favourite in London pubs and chippies.
Slow-cooked beef in rich gravy topped with mashed potato. This hearty pie is closely associated with East London working-class food culture.

Very costly by European standards; hotels, dining and transport are notably pricier than in most UK and EU city breaks.
Restaurants often add a 12.5% service charge; if not, tip 10-12%. Taxis: round up or 10%. Cafés: no obligation, small change optional.

Accessibility facilities are available at Newport (South Wales): Staff help available: Yes, Step free access coverage: Yes, Step free access note: Category B Step free access is available to all platforms via lifts, Accessible car park equipment: Wheelchair users can use car park equipment at this station unaided, Accessible public telephones: The pay phone is located on platforms 2 and 3, Accessible ticket machines: There are accessible ticket machines at this station, Accessible toilets: Yes, Ramp for train access: Yes, Wheelchairs available: Yes, Impaired mobility set down / pick up points available: Yes.
